Transaction 8e2b48ba7fa638fe51d7654591c20d10315078230eff4801843465a4e28be145
2 Input
2 Outputs
- 8e2b48ba7fa638fe51d7654591c20d10315078230eff4801843465a4e28be145:0
- 8e2b48ba7fa638fe51d7654591c20d10315078230eff4801843465a4e28be145:1
value 142353
address 3L2TiGsrKt7MDbEKmm7JuJp3eS9xH8A4PQ
value 1567402
address 3GP29kHaTLUfS1YA4iFzy9uPTtsNHq45PU